Your first stop of the day will be at a location overlooking Oyster Bay. Next you will get to meet Calvin the Sea Urchin Man and some of his watery friends.

On to Orient Beach for 2 hours of sunshine, sand, and sea. Sit back and enjoy the sun and ocean breeze or take a refreshing dip in the crystal clear waters.

2

After Orient Beach, head to the town of Marigot for an hour of shopping. While in Marigot, do not forget to visit the different bars, restaurants, shops, local flea market and Sarafina's! for those fabulous French Pastries.

3
Stop 3

Next up is the world famous Maho Beach. Stand on the beach as some of the largest commercial aircraft come in for a landing just feet away right over your head! Plus, hang on for a jet blast as they take off.

4

With the excitement of Maho Beach behind you, your next stop will be Cole Bay Hill overlooking Simpson Beach and Indigo Bay, an opportunity for a beautiful photo. Then up to 'The Hill', where you will find great views of Phillipsburg. With a wonderful day on the island behind, you have a final choice, to be dropped off in Phillipsburg or continue on to the cruise dock for departure. And remember a complimentary drink will be offered to you on stops!

About Sint Maarten

Sint Maarten is a unique destination that offers the best of two cultures and landscapes. The island is divided between the Dutch side (Sint Maarten) and the French side (Saint Martin), each offering distinct experiences. Known for its stunning beaches, vibrant nightlife, and diverse dining options, it's a tropical paradise that caters to a wide range of travelers.

Top Attractions

Maho Beach

Famous for its close proximity to the airport runway, where planes fly extremely low. A must-see for thrill-seekers.

Beach 1-2 hours Free

Orient Bay Beach

One of the most beautiful beaches in the Caribbean, known for its white sand and clear waters. Ideal for water sports and relaxation.

Beach Half day to full day Free (rentals and activities extra)

Philipsburg

The capital of Sint Maarten, known for its colorful Dutch architecture, duty-free shopping, and vibrant nightlife.

Historical Half day to full day Free to explore (shopping extra)

Must-Try Local Dishes

Conch Fritters

Fried fritters made from conch meat, a local delicacy.

Appetizer Contains seafood

Johnny Cakes

Fried dough bread, often served with butter or jam.

Breakfast Vegetarian

Bouillon

A hearty soup made with chicken, dumplings, and vegetables.

Soup Can be vegetarian or vegan with modifications

Practical Information

Language

  • Official: Dutch (Sint Maarten), French (Saint Martin)
  • Widely spoken: English, Papiamento (Creole dialect)
  • English: Widely spoken

Currency

Netherlands Antillean Guilder (Sint Maarten) / Euro (Saint Martin) (ANG / EUR)

Time Zone

GMT-4 (Atlantic Standard Time)

Electricity

110V (Dutch side) / 220V (French side)V, 60Hz (Dutch side) / 50Hz (French side)Hz

Safety Information

Overall Safety Rating: Generally safe

Sint Maarten is generally safe for tourists, with low crime rates in tourist areas. However, petty theft and scams can occur, so it's important to stay vigilant.

Important Precautions:
  • • Keep valuables secure
  • • Use official taxis
  • • Be cautious of strangers offering help or services
